Now that you’ve got your book published, you may be questioning what comes next. Now is the time to start shouting from the rooftops about your book because if you don’t tell people about it, they simply won’t know it exists. And contrary to popular belief, just because your book is available on Amazon doesn’t mean it will show up in millions of Amazon searches. Your goal is to find readers and raving fans, so let’s talk about how to get a million fans for your new book, shall we?

Part of becoming an author these days also means becoming a marketing expert. Hiring a public relations firm is certainly one option, but for many authors — especially first time authors — PR firms are not budget-friendly. The key is to gain national recognition and get your name in front of as many people as possible, which requires writing pitches to those who have access to your ideal audience.

  1. Schedule a national book tour. This type of scheduling requires lots of footwork and research mixed in with some travel expertise to be successful. Target big box bookstores as well as independent bookstores in areas where your ideal readers are located. Bookstores are interested in how your book will bring people in to their stores so include a synopsis of your book in your pitch.
